DescriptionHighly scalable database system, designed for managing session and subscriber data in modern mobile communication networksNatively in-memory DBMS with options for persistency, high-availability and clusteringHawkular metrics is the metric storage of the Red Hat sponsored Hawkular monitoring system. It is based on Cassandra.SpaceTime is a spatio-temporal DBMS with a focus on performance.OpenCL based in-memory RDBMS, designed for efficiently utilizing the hardware via parallel computing
